Psalm 103:5 Who satisfies your mouth with good things so that your youth is renewed like the eagle’s.

 

David wrote: Bless the Lord, O my soul, and forget not all His Benefits.(Psalms 103:2) Then he began to list the Benefits. FORGIVENESS, HEALING, DELIVERANCE, LOVING KINDNESS, MERCY.  The next Benefit for the believer is Provision. God will always provide for His children and His Provision will be GOOD! Everything God gives us is good. In this Psalm, David is speaking of food; good food.

 

I must say that this is a bone of contention with me. In America we eat a lot of food that is not good. In fact, a lot of it is poison and we know it. Yet we eat it. Why? Because it tastes good but is it good? No. In fact, it is harmful and in some cases, extremely harmful and deadly.

 

A couple of days ago, we discussed the Benefit of Healing. Jesus took 39 lashes on His Back for our Healing. The Blood He shed that day was so we don’t have to live in pain, sickness and disease and yet much of the Body of Christ is sick. Perhaps this is why many do not believe in the Healing Power of God.

 

Please consider carefully this Passage of Scripture. Do you not know that you are the Temple of God and that the Spirit of God dwells in you? (1 Corinthians 3:16) New Covenant believers are the Temple of God. We are the Body of Christ and within us dwells the Holy Spirit of God. Are we not expected to keep the Temple clean? Is the Holy Spirit worthy of a “clean house?” Hello! We are talking about housing the HOLY SPIRIT OF GOD ALMIGHTY!

 

Many people recite 1 Corinthians 3:16 and they teach that we are each the Temple of God where the Holy Spirit dwells but FEW IF ANY will read and teach the next Verse. Read it now and please take it to heart because God does not lie. If anyone defiles the Temple of God, God will destroy him. For the Temple of God is Holy, which Temple you are. (1 Corinthians 3:17)

 

Our bodies do not belong to us. When we were saved, we GAVE our hearts to the Lord. That means that we surrendered our lives (body, soul and spirit) to God to do with it what He desires. The moment we said yes to God, believing in the Finished Work of the Lord Jesus Christ, we relinquished our bodies to Him. The old man died and God raised up a new man to be the Temple of God, the place where the Holy Spirit of God can dwell. He is not a house guest in our filthy house!

 

The question is: What are we bringing into the Temple of God? What are we feeding the Temple of God? What are we allowing in through our eyes, ears and mouths? We all expect God to keep His Promises. Do you want Him to keep this Promise? If anyone defiles the Temple of God, God will destroy him. For the Temple of God is Holy, which Temple you are. (1 Corinthians 3:17)
